Since you are in Greece.....you may have different types of rodents than most the people on this forum are familiar with.
It probably won't hurt your chickens, but it is probably eating any feed that it can get at.

I would think that a mouse or rat trap would be the first thing to try......
......you can put it in a box big enough for it to function with a small hole for the rodent to enter but keep your birds from getting into it.
